Khapariya
Khapariya is a village located in Sohagpur tehsil of Hoshangabad district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Sohagpur (tehsildar office) and 60km away from district headquarter Hoshangabad. As per 2009 stats, Ajavgoan is the gram panchayat of Khapariya village.

About Khapariya
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Khapariya is 487633. The village spans a total geographical area of 377.09 hectares. Sohagpur is nearest town to Khapariya village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 10km away.

Population of Khapariya
Below is a concise population overview of Khapariya as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 559 | 295 | 264 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 75 | 33 | 42 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 122 | 63 | 59 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 7 | 4 | 3 |
Literate Population | 367 | 221 | 146 |
Illiterate Population | 192 | 74 | 118 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Khapariya village:
- The total population of Khapariya village is around 559, including approximately 295 males and 264 females, with a sex ratio of 894 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 75 children aged 0–6 years in Khapariya village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Khapariya village has 122 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 7 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Khapariya village is about 65.65%, with male literacy at 74.92% and female literacy at 55.30%.
- There are around 121 households in Khapariya village.
Connectivity of Khapariya
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Khapariya. As per the 2011 stats, Khapariya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
